科学家揭示原子建模对电子捕获和振动过程的影响
作者:小柯机器人 发布时间:2024/4/3 14:38:11

近日,法国斯特拉斯堡大学的P.-A. Hervieux及其研究小组与法国巴黎萨克雷大学的X. Mougeot等人合作并取得一项新进展。经过不懈努力,他们揭示原子建模对电子捕获和振动过程的影响。相关研究成果已于2024年3月29日在国际知名学术期刊《物理评论A》上发表。

据悉,当前一项实验工作正以前所未有的精度测量电子捕获概率,这一研究对现有的理论模型提出了挑战。由于弱相互作用具有短程范围,因此要求对原子结构进行精确描述,直至原子核区域。为了深入探究衰变和振动概率受不同原子描述方式的影响,最近对电子捕获模型进行了优化。

为此,该研究团队在相对论密度泛函理论的框架下,精心开发了一个特定的原子模型,并深入探究了多种交换相关泛函和自相互作用校正模型。研究发现,光电离和电子捕获过程中的总振动概率测试结果,在很大程度上依赖于原子模型的精确度。为了验证模型的可靠性,团队将捕获概率的预测值与从7Be到138La等不同放射性核素的现有公布实验数据进行了对比。值得欣慰的是,新的高精度测量数据为他们提供了宝贵的信息,因为目前实验值的精度尚不足以充分检验内壳以外的模型。

Title: Influence of atomic modeling on electron capture and shaking processes

Author: A. Andoche, L. Mouawad, P.-A. Hervieux, X. Mougeot, J. Machado, J. P. Santos

Issue&Volume: 2024/03/29

Abstract: Ongoing experimental efforts to measure with unprecedented precision electron-capture probabilities challenge the current theoretical models. The short range of the weak interaction necessitates an accurate description of the atomic structure down to the nucleus region. A recent electron-capture modeling has been modified in order to test the influence of three different atomic descriptions on the decay and shaking probabilities. To this end, a specific atomic modeling was developed in the framework of the relativistic density-functional theory, exploring several exchange-correlation functionals and self-interaction-corrected models. It was found that the probabilities of total shaking, tested on both photoionization and electron-capture processes, depend strongly on the accuracy of the atomic modeling. Predictions of capture probabilities have been compared with experimental values evaluated from available published data for different radionuclides from 7Be to 138La. New high-precision measurements are strongly encouraged because the accuracy of the current experimental values is insufficient to test the models beyond the inner shells.
